I had mentioned previously the mid-90's FPS gold rush, the embarassment of riches we would later lament until the rise of the Boomer Shooter, but this game is like a turducken of the 90's: an FPS using the Build Engine, based on a series of ghostwritten pulp sci-fi novels, and and not only named after William Shatner but literally featuring FMV of the man himself chewing the scenery in potato quality video. Are you not entertained?

At this point you're either intrigued enough to continue or you're rolling your eyes and scrolling the page. The barrier to entry on this one is just getting a hold of the data files for the game since due to licensing reasons the game is long out of print and never hit the usual suspects like GOG. But for those willing to put in the work, you can experience this CD-ROM based FPS released in the near diametric center of the 90's like you saw it on the shelf at Babbage's

The source was released by a former Capstone programmer in 2006 and the JFTekWar project arose from that.
